Position Summary:
This TI Clinical Research Associate will be known internally as a Float Clinical Research Associate (Float CRA). It is a collaborative role supporting clinical research programs of the Knight Cancer Clinical Research organization. The Float CRA will support the conduct of translational clinical research aimed at improving the lives of people and families with cancer by applying innovative strategies for cancer prevention, screening, diagnosis, and treatment. The support is provided through proactive, high quality, and efficient study management in compliance with federal regulations and local policies and procedures. This fast-paced and intense research environment requires management of complex clinical research studies involving a vulnerable patient population.
The position will work with different programs within the Knight Cancer Clinical Research operation. They will provide relief, backup, or interim support to maintain progress on critical projects when there are staffing transitions or increased volume. Under occasional supervision, the Float CRA will perform a broad variety of tasks necessary for implementation and overall management of complex *therapeutic interventional clinical research. Specific tasks and roles will be determined by the needs of the clinical research program with which the Float CRA is engaged.
These responsibilities will include the coordination of all aspects of a study as specifically outlined in the protocol. Primary focus will be patient safety and compliance with the prescribed protocol and Good Clinical Practice. The Float CRA will work collaboratively with physician, nursing, and ancillary staff in the scheduling and management of subject research activities. The Float CRA will maintain accurate, complete, and timely records on all research subjects including preparation of source documentation and clinical research data/case report forms. The Float CRA may have direct patient contact, process biological samples and may perform other non invasive testing such as ECGs.
The Float CRA may represent the investigator and institution during monitor visits and on-site audits conducted by the sponsor or sponsor representative. The successful Float CRA will have and maintain a working knowledge of National Cancer Institute (NCI), FDA, DHHS and other agency guidelines that govern clinical research.
Given the complexities of oncology research and the challenges of working with a terminally ill population, strong customer service, organizational, and interpersonal skills are required. The ability to clearly organize and/or adapt to multiple priorities and deadlines at one time is necessary. Attention to detail, service orientation, delegation and project management skills, and above average critical judgment skills are essential.
* Therapeutic Interventional trials are treatment studies that involve people who have a disease or underlying condition. They include the administration and testing new treatments or new ways of using existing treatments, such as new drugs, vaccines, cell therapies, devices, experimental approaches to surgery or radiation therapy, etc.
